[0001] This invention relates to the field of component fixing fixture technology, specifically a component fixing fixture for component processing. Background Technology
[0002] During the production or installation of automotive parts, special fixtures are required for fixing. For example, plate-shaped parts such as brake discs and cylindrical parts such as wheel hubs require specific fixtures for fixing during production or installation. This results in a wide variety of fixtures being used, making it difficult to use a single type of fixture to fix the parts, leading to low installation efficiency and long production time.
[0003] CN110181398B discloses a tooling fixture for automotive parts, including a base plate and a fixing device. The fixing device is provided at the upper end of the base plate, and bolt fixing holes are provided around the base plate. This invention can solve the problems of existing plate-shaped parts such as brake discs and cylindrical parts such as wheel hubs in automobiles, which require special fixtures for fixing during production or installation. This results in a wide variety of fixtures being used, which greatly increases production costs. At the same time, some irregular plate-shaped parts cannot be fixed with conventional fixtures, which leads to long production or installation time. Furthermore, some parts need to be processed on both sides after fixing, requiring workers to flip the parts again for fixing, which greatly consumes production time and reduces production efficiency.
[0004] However, this invention has the following problems: First, in order to facilitate the processing of the top and bottom surfaces of the parts, the fixing device is designed to be hollowed out at the top and bottom. Although this design is beneficial for processing the top and bottom surfaces of the parts, there is a problem that the parts may fall off the bottom of the fixing device due to careless or unstable installation during the installation process, resulting in damage to the parts; Second, the fixing structure for irregularly shaped parts used in this invention is relatively dense, and a certain amount of force is required to hold the parts in the fixing structure during installation, which is laborious and easily damages the surface of the parts; Third, there is a lack of collection of the parts debris generated during the processing, which pollutes the processing workshop environment. [0015]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present invention are as follows:
[0016] In use, the automotive parts are first placed horizontally on the supports of multiple base brackets, with one end of the parts suspended in the air, directly below two irregularly shaped fixing components. Then, the drive assembly controls the parts on the base brackets to rise. With the cooperation of the first and second mounting components, the two irregularly shaped fixing components descend synchronously, moving away from each other to create space for fixing the parts, until the parts are positioned between them. Next, the drive assembly controls the base brackets to reset, and the two irregularly shaped fixing components move closer together, clamping and fixing the parts from both sides of the end. The fixing components can be adjusted according to the irregular shape of the parts' surfaces to achieve the desired fixing effect. After fixing, the parts can be processed. As the processing progresses, the drive assembly controls the parts to rotate along the axis of the mounting plate, allowing processing of different parts without adjusting the processing equipment position. Debris generated during processing falls into a collection chamber on the base bracket for collection, preventing pollution of the processing workshop environment.
[0017] In this invention, when the two irregularly shaped fixing components are horizontally arranged, the stop on one side of the mounting plate and one end of the top of the mounting frame are in a stop state. When it is necessary to control the rotation of the parts, the mounting plate is controlled to rotate clockwise, thereby driving the parts to rotate. When the rotation angle is too large, the stop passes through the annular groove and will not affect the rotation of the mounting plate. When it is necessary to clamp the parts, the mounting plate is controlled to rotate counterclockwise until the stop and one end of the top of the mounting frame are abutted. At this time, the two irregularly shaped fixing components are just adjusted to a horizontal state, and the first toothed rod and the drive gear are in a pre-meshing state, thereby avoiding the problem of deviation in the rotation angle of the mounting plate, which would affect the smooth operation of the drive component, the first mounting component and the second mounting component.
[0018] In this invention, the position of the base bracket is adjusted by controlling the sliding of the base bracket in the collection cavity. Then, the position of the base bracket is adjusted according to the length of the parts to be processed, thereby ensuring that the parts are in a balanced state when placed on the base bracket, and avoiding damage caused by the parts falling off. [0038] When it is necessary to fix automotive parts, pulling the drive handle 624 upwards causes the base platform 1 to rise, which in turn causes the parts placed on the base bracket 3 to rise. After the first toothed rod 631 rises to a certain height, it engages with the drive gear 633. Continuing to rise, it causes the second toothed rod 632 to descend, which in turn causes the connecting rod 634 to slide downwards on the sliding bracket 635. This controls the shaped fixing component 65 to descend closer to the parts. Simultaneously, the mounting base 641 descends, causing the mating wedge block 643 to descend. With the cooperation of the drive wedge block 642, the mounting base 641 moves laterally away from the opposite side on the connecting rod 634. The component slides downwards, causing the two irregularly shaped fixing components 65 to move away from each other, thus reserving space for easy fixing of parts. When the part is between the two irregularly shaped fixing components 65, the drive handle 624 is pulled down. Under the action of the first spring 623, the first toothed rod 631 returns to its original position, and under the action of the second spring 636, the second toothed rod 632 rises to its original position, causing the two irregularly shaped fixing components 65 to rise to their initial height and move closer to each other. The ends of the part are clamped and fixed from both sides. Through the cooperation of the above components, a relatively convenient and quick installation and fixing effect for automotive parts is achieved.
[0039] When the two irregularly shaped fixing components 65 fix the part from both sides of the end, the third clamping plate 653 contacts the irregular part surface and rotates on the second clamping plate 652. The second clamping plate 652 rotates synchronously on the first clamping plate 651. The first clamping plate 651 rotates on the mounting base 641 under force. This controls the third clamping plate 653, which serves as the clamping end, to adapt to the irregular area and achieve the clamping and fixing effect for parts of different shapes.
